DEPARTMENT OF ENERGY

Federal Energy Regulatory Commission

[Project No. 2305-036]


Sabine River Authority of Texas and Sabine River Authority, State 
of Louisiana; Notice of Availability of the Draft Environmental Impact 
Statement for the Toledo Bend Hydroelectric Project

    In accordance with the National Environmental Policy Act of 1969 
and the Federal Energy Regulatory Commission (Commission or FERC) 
regulations contained in the Code of Federal Regulations (CFR) (18 CFR 
part 380 [FERC Order No. 486, 52 FR 47897]), the Office of Energy 
Projects has reviewed the application for license for the Toledo Bend 
Hydroelectric Project (FERC No. 2305) and has prepared a draft 
environmental impact statement (EIS) for the project.
    The existing project is located on the Sabine River between river 
mile (RM) 147 and RM 279, affecting lands and

[[Page 37217]]

waters in Panola, Shelby, Sabine, and Newton Counties, Texas, and De 
Soto, Sabine, and Vernon Parishes, Louisiana. The project occupies 
lands within the Sabine National Forest in Texas and the Indian Mounds 
Wilderness Area, administered by the U.S. Department of Agriculture--
Forest Service.
    The draft EIS contains staff's analysis of the applicants' 
proposals and the alternatives for relicensing the Toledo Bend Project. 
The draft EIS documents the views of governmental agencies, non-
governmental organizations, affected Indian tribes, the public, the 
license applicants, and Commission staff.
